Our school has adopted positive discipline as a means to support disciplinary actions yet promote social and emotional well being. Positive discipline will help to create mutual respect, cooperation, and responsibility in the classroom (and hopefully at home)!
At the beginning of the year, agreements will be established with student input and we will role play different scenarios to clarify. A contract will be created with all the details of the agreements and each student will sign as a commitment.

Class Meetings
I will hold regular class meetings which cover a variety of topics and challenges that we face as individuals or whole class. During the meetings we follow an agenda and work to solve our problems during conflict. Our goal is to hold three to four class meetings a week.
"Talk It Out" Table
Students will also be introduced to the "Talk it out" table. This table will be a designated space for students to work out problems in a private and safe space. This space will only be available during recess or during independent work (with teacher permission). First, they will state the problem using "I" statements. A feeling will be attached to the problem (frustrated, irritated, sad, etc.). Second, students will recognize each other's opinion. Third, they will ask politely for what they need them to do. Last, they will agree how to solve the problem by apologizing or negotiation. If the problem is not solved then they can ask the teacher for help. This simple procedure will be practiced within class meetings and eventually empower students to solve their own problems! Students can practice this at home too!
Alone Zone or Peace Place
We will also have a space where students can go to calm down when they are frustrated and just need some space. Students do not have to ask to use the space they can just give me a signal (chosen by whole class). Students can lose the privilege to use this space if they are misusing it (work avoidance, play time, etc.).
